Horse plus donkey - it seems like an unlikely combination. I mean, they're different species! And yet, when they get together, they can produce a mule or the lesser-known hinny. Either way, those offspring usually can't become parents themselves.

@mal9369 3 года назад
Well, you have to keep in mind that the genetic distinction between phylogenies is something that we made up, it's not inherent to genetics. We dont have a perfect numbers based definition related to genes, species often just being defined as being different enough to be unable to interbreed. Organisms as they evolve drift slowly apart, with changes accumulating until two separate groups are different enough. However, what changes accumulate is different between different species, meaning there may be huge physical distinctions between two species, but they can still interbreed, or vice versa. This is the case with Neanderthals and our ancestors. They had been separated by time enough to be rather physically distinct from each other, but were still closely related enough to interbreed. Some theories even point to this ability as one of the factors that lead to the neanderthal extinction, with them being integrated to an extent into our ancestors species along with being outcompeted. Genetics is really interesting stuff!
